Does washing your car remove wax?
Washing your car will not remove wax if you’re using a car wash soap. Although, frequent washing could cause your wax to fade quicker than normal. On the other hand, if you’re using a soap that isn’t designed for cars, such as dish soap, it will probably remove wax.
Does waxing a car remove scratches?
Waxes do not remove scratches and swirl marks since they do not contain any abrasives. To remove a scratch, you need to use polish or compound if it’s in the clear coat, or respray the area if it’s gone into the color coat or primer. Waxes can help to cover or mask very minor clear coat scratches temporarily.
How often should you wax your car?
On average, waxing your vehicle every three months is recommended. In that window, you can clean your car’s interior and exterior, and follow it up with waxing using a high-quality wax that gives the body a beautiful shine.

How much does it cost to wax a car?
To be more specific, it costs $25 or less to buy a quality wax. The labor of applying the wax yourself is mostly free on your part. In contrast, it costs from $55 to $150 to get a decent wax job for your vehicle. In fairness, this includes complete exterior waxing detail of your automobile.

How do you tell if a car has been waxed?
Re: Definitive Way to Know if Car has Wax or Not? Even bare paint will sort of bead water. Try using a blower to move the water droplets off the paint. On non-waxed paint the water will barely move and will seem “grabby.” On properly waxed or sealed paint the water droplets will roll off the surface effortlessly.

Can you over wax a car?
There’s no such thing as causing damage by waxing too much. However, only one layer of wax will bond to the paint at a time. Adding more layers won’t add extra protection or gloss. Waxing once every 2-3 months is optimal.
Can you use car wax on windshield?
Most waxes are not formulated to work on glass and can cause streaking and smearing so it is not recommended to apply a traditional wax to the windshield. It’s better to use a water-repellent glass cleaner, or glass coating that is specifically designed to protect the glass instead.
